Onboarding — Routefern Driver Assignment

Routefern's heuristic weighs proximity, shift remaining, and vehicle class; weights are frozen during release windows, so never hot-patch them mid-rollout. If the tuning console locks after a failed deploy, the release manager may unseal it once per incident. Enter the recovery passphrase, shown immediately below, when the console prompts.

strongbox words: rusael-wenmir-quenir-ralvan-novix-holath-belax

Subject: Move to annual billing

Team,

Effective Q3, Brightmoor Analytics shifts all new Lanternview contracts to annual billing. Monthly plans close to new customers at month-end. Existing accounts migrate at renewal. Expect short-term bookings dip, stronger cash position by year-end. Finance has modelled both scenarios; deck to follow. For our incoming director, Priya: this underpins the broader strategy. The rationale, which stays within this group, is summarised directly below.

management briefing: Only 33 of the 205 pilot accounts renewed Kasath, so a churn review is set for October 17. Weniusek Logistics is in early talks to buy Holethax Freight for about $345.6 million.

Subject: On-call handoff — Striderlink chip readers

Welcome to the rotation. Quick notes before Thursday's eng sync: the Striderlink readers at race sites page us when read rates drop below 95% during an active event. First move is always a remote antenna reset — fixes about half of alerts. Do not reboot the mat controller mid-race; it drops split times permanently. Spares are staged at each venue; the course ops lead can swap hardware. Full alert playbook and reset commands are here.

runbook for kawep-fafop: https://superset.torvalabs.internal/pages/settings/merge_requests/dash/display/job/build/704842e21f458ec3d29fd628